Transaction 351639cacd7f8a17d44bce08cd2b6914c7a5be87e802444d742196a9c8cc6c23
1 Input
1 Output
-
351639cacd7f8a17d44bce08cd2b6914c7a5be87e802444d742196a9c8cc6c23:0
- value
- 24362124
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f4062ce0aaf32974bb38d09639f7cebe2723341b O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PFHGshqSyYVBLKViWocckAi5vzQWidzMK